Jim Henson Show Headed To Queens Film Museum

Written by: FFT Webmaster | April 26th, 2011

Jim Henson, the innovative puppeteer and creator of such pioneering television and film projects as SESAME STREET, THE MUPPETS and THE DARK CRYSTAL, will be feted this summer at the newly renovated Museum of the Moving Image in Astoria, Queens. The exhibition Jim Henson’s Fantastic World will open on July 16 for a six month run, and will feature more than 120 works, including drawings, props, puppets and other ephemera from a career that spanned nearly 40 years. The exhibition, first mounted by the Smithsonian and the Jim Henson Legacy features original puppets like Kermit The Frog, Bert and Ernie and others from the Henson canon.
